Micro RNAs are short non-coding RNA molecules, which are important regulators of cell functions. Deregulation of certain micro RNA level is contributing factor to tumor formation and progression. Possible gene therapy by modulation of the micro RNA level is currently considered. Recently it has been proved that nano diamonds coated with PEI serve as efficient transfection and monitoring system. The aim of our work was to deliver micro RNA inhibitor and micro RNA mimic sequences into specialized mammalian
cells using fluorescent nano diamond particles and to test the nano complex uptake and cell compatibility during primary in vivo application. Short RNA molecules were bound to the PEI coated nano diamonds, transported into the colon cancer cell line in vitro and observed in a confocal microscope. The miRNA mimic coated nano diamonds were used for complex uptake and toxicity study in peritoneal macrophages and splenocytes after ex vivo stimulation or in vivo administration. Due to the possibility of continuous
monitoring of carrier internalization, its transfection efficacy, and cell compatibility, the fluorescent nano diamonds represent a suitable RNA carrier with a potential use in gene therapy.
